Job description
Overview

My client is currently seeking Civil Engineers with infrastructure experience to join a well-established independent consultancy, renowned for its innovative and sustainable design. They are looking for individuals who are eager to progress their management skills to a Senior level in their London offices.

What they offer
  • Salary: 50k - 65k
  • Flexible working arrangements
  • Exposure to projects from the initial to the final phases of multi-phase developments
  • Excellent training and development pathways, with the opportunity to mentor a team!
Requirements
  • 5+ years of experience in Civil Engineering
  • Experience in Infrastructure projects (the ideal candidate will be able to manage a portfolio of diverse projects)
  • An accredited degree in Civil Engineering (MEng, BEng, BSc, or equivalent)
  • Based in London and able to commute
  • Proficient in using InfoDrainage and Autodesk Civils 3D
  • Eager to progress both professionally and technically
Duties
  • Creating project management plans, appointment documents, financial management reports, and drafting invoices
  • Preparing reports, calculations, specifications, drawings, and 3D civil engineering models
  • Conducting site visits, surveys, and inspections, and preparing related reports
  • Representing the company at design and project meetings
  • Assisting in the preparation of fee proposals and supporting efforts to secure new commissions
